Seybold Editors Announce Seybold San Francisco 2002 Hot Picks

Press release from the issuing company

FOSTER CITY, Calif.--Aug. 27, 2002--Seybold Seminars, a Key3Media Group Inc. event, today announced Seybold Publications Editors' Hot Picks. The 16 products selected as Hot Picks highlight some of the new technologies on display during Seybold San Francisco 2002, September 9-12 at the Moscone Center in downtown San Francisco. To be considered for Hot Pick recognition, all exhibiting companies are invited to submit information on the products and technologies they will be exhibiting at Seybold San Francisco 2002. More than 100 submissions were received this year. From these, the Seybold Report editors selected the most interesting and exceptional publishing products and technologies to be their Hot Picks. "This year's Hot Picks prove that a slowdown in the economy does not mean a slowdown in innovation," said Patricia Evans, managing editor for Seybold Publications. "These products and companies are leading the way in the publishing industry's key enabling technologies." The companies recognized this year are: AC&C HSH Group, Adobe Systems, Agari Mediaware, Artwork Systems, Canon, Context Media, Design Science, Documentum, FileNET, Formac, Founder Electronics, Markzware, Objective Advantage, Sony, The Workhorse Group and Xinet. The products include innovative content-management systems, unique PDF and prepress software, cutting-edge workflow options, high-quality output devices and advanced display systems, among others.
